8. Payload
Payload is intrinsically linked to a Toyota Tacoma’s weight. A Tacoma’s payload capability represents the utmost weight of passengers and cargo it could possibly safely carry. This capability is immediately influenced by the car’s curb weightthe weight of the truck with none payload. The Gross Automobile Weight Ranking (GVWR), a essential specification representing the utmost allowable mixed weight of the car and its payload, stays fixed for a particular Tacoma configuration. Due to this fact, a heavier curb weight, on account of elements like cab dimension, engine alternative, or non-compulsory tools, immediately reduces the out there payload capability. For instance, if a Tacoma has a GVWR of 6,000 kilos and a curb weight of 4,500 kilos, its payload capability is 1,500 kilos. Including non-compulsory tools weighing 200 kilos will increase the curb weight to 4,700 kilos, subsequently decreasing the out there payload to 1,300 kilos. This demonstrates the inverse relationship between curb weight and payload capability.
Understanding this relationship is essential for secure and authorized operation. Exceeding the payload capability can negatively influence dealing with, braking efficiency, and tire put on, rising the chance of accidents. Overloading additionally locations undue stress on the car’s suspension and body, doubtlessly resulting in untimely put on and tear and even structural injury. Ideas for Understanding Toyota Tacoma Weight
Precisely assessing and managing a Toyota Tacoma’s weight is essential for secure and environment friendly operation. The next suggestions present sensible steering for understanding and dealing with weight issues associated to Tacoma possession.
Tip 1: Seek the advice of Official Sources: Finding exact weight info for a particular Tacoma requires consulting official sources. The car’s doorjamb sticker gives essentially the most correct curb weight. Producer-published specs, out there in proprietor’s manuals or on-line, supply detailed weight info for various configurations and mannequin years. Counting on these official sources ensures accuracy.
Tip 2: Think about Added Gear: Calculating a Tacoma’s precise weight necessitates accounting for any aftermarket additions. Aftermarket bumpers, winches, roof racks, and different modifications contribute considerably to general weight. Acquire weight specs for these additions from producers and add them to the car’s curb weight for a complete evaluation.
Tip 3: Distribute Cargo Evenly: Correct cargo distribution optimizes dealing with and stability. Evenly distributing weight inside the truck mattress minimizes stress on the suspension and improves general car dynamics. Keep away from concentrating heavy gadgets in a single space, as this could negatively influence dealing with and braking efficiency.
Tip 4: Weigh the Automobile Loaded: For essentially the most correct weight evaluation, weigh the Tacoma at a licensed scale, particularly when loaded for a visit or towing. This gives a real-world measurement of the mixed weight of the car, passengers, cargo, and any connected trailer. This follow helps guarantee operation inside secure weight limits.
Tip 5: Perceive Weight Scores: Familiarization with key weight scores is essential. GVWR (Gross Automobile Weight Ranking) represents the utmost allowable weight of the car and its payload. GCWR (Gross Mixed Weight Ranking) signifies the utmost allowable weight of the car, payload, and trailer. Staying inside these limits is crucial for secure operation.
Tip 6: Contemplate Terrain and Circumstances: Weight influences off-road efficiency. Heavier Tacomas may expertise diminished maneuverability in difficult terrain. Alter driving fashion and take into account weight implications when navigating off-road obstacles or mushy surfaces like sand or mud.
Tip 7: Monitor Tire Stress: Correct tire inflation is crucial for secure dealing with and optimum gas effectivity. Alter tire strain in line with the car’s weight, together with payload and any connected trailer. Seek the advice of the car’s tire placard for advisable pressures based mostly on various load circumstances.
